Notes : 1.
∆V
ref is defined as the difference between the maximum and minimum values obtained over the full temperature
range.
∆V
ref =Vref max. -Vref min
2.
The temperature coefficient is defined as the slopes (positive and negative) of the voltage vs temperature limits whithin
which the reference voltage is guaranteed.
3.
The dynamic Impedance is defined as |ZKA|
=
VKA
∆IK
